A 50-year-old woman is dead after a car crash Tuesday in Gates.

The Gates Police Department says the driver was traveling southbound on Elmgrove Road when she crossed into the northbound lane and struck another driver head-on at around 3:30 p.m.

Police are investigating if alcohol was a factor.

The driver of the other car, an 81-yar-old woman from Chili, was removed from their burning car by citizens at the scene, and taken to Strong Memorial Hospital and is expected to survive. Police say she has multiple broken bones. 

On Wednesday, the Gates Police Department announced that Melanie Karkos, 50, an attorney from Bethel, Connecticut, was the deceased driver. She was reportedly in the Rochester area visiting her elderly mother.
